Tim Cook Steps Down as Apple CEO

Tim Cook has signed off as Apple's chief executive with a farewell note to employees, expressing gratitude and endorsing his successor, John Ternus. In the memo, Cook thanked staff for their support and credited the company's success to its employees, describing Apple's culture as exceptional.

Cook's departure from the CEO role does not mean he is leaving Apple altogether, as he transitions into the role of executive chairman. He will focus on the company's relationships with governments and policymakers. Cook closed the memo by telling staff he looks forward to seeing them around Apple Park in his new capacity.

Under Cook's 15-year tenure, Apple grew from a consumer electronics maker into a sprawling ecosystem spanning devices, services, chips, payments, and digital content. The company became the first publicly traded American company to reach a $1 trillion market capitalization in 2018 and went on to cross $2 trillion and $3 trillion.

Apple confirmed the succession plan in April, with its board unanimously approving Ternus as the next chief executive. Cook's exit marks the end of an era, and he will be remembered for transforming Apple while championing sustainability, privacy, and inclusion.

Cook's push to expand manufacturing in India has been a game-changer, creating jobs and building local supply chains. As he steps down, John Ternus takes over as CEO, effective September 1. Ternus is expected to lead Apple into its next phase of growth and innovation.

In a tweet, Cook expressed his gratitude to the Apple community, saying his love for the company would never change. He also thanked employees for being a constant source of inspiration and expressed his excitement for the next chapter.

Amitabh Kant, a former CEO of NITI Aayog, praised Cook's leadership, saying he transformed Apple while championing sustainability, privacy, and inclusion. Kant also highlighted the impact of Cook's push to expand manufacturing in India, creating jobs and building local supply chains.
